The Unique Geography of Promthep Cape
Promthep Cape features a dramatic cliffside that juts out into the sea. This elevated position ensures an unobstructed view of the horizon. The rugged coastline adds to the scenic charm, offering a spectacular backdrop as the sun dips below the ocean.
The terrain around Promthep Cape includes lush greenery and rocky formations. These natural features make the spot perfect for leisurely walks and photography. The combination of land and sea creates an eye-catching landscape that enhances every sunset experience.
The Best Time to Experience Sunset at Promthep Cape
The best time to enjoy the sunset is usually between 6:00 PM and 6:30 PM, depending on the season. During the dry season from November to April, sunsets tend to be clearer and more vibrant. Summer months bring more vivid colors and longer sunsets.

How to Get to Promthep Cape
Promthep Cape is easily accessible from Phuket town. You can rent a scooter or car for a flexible visit. Many tourists also join guided tours that include transportation and local insights.

If driving yourself, follow signs from Chalong or Rawai areas. The drive takes approximately 30 minutes from the main tourist zones. Parking is available nearby, but it can fill up quickly during sunset hours.

Safety Tips for Visiting Promthep Cape
Since Promthep Cape has rocky and uneven terrain, wear sturdy shoes. Be cautious around the edges of cliffs and rocky ledges, especially during windy conditions. Avoid climbing on unsafe rocks to prevent accidents.
Keep an eye on children and ensure they stay within safe areas. As with all outdoor activities, stay hydrated and protect yourself from the sun.
